据我所知,id选择器具有更多的特异性,但是当我使用nivo滑块时,我无法获得图像大小,即使我宣称它很重要。
我在我的div中包括了nivo滑块,并带有bgslider的ID,为此我设置了CSS
#bgslider img{
position: absolute;
width: {some value} !important;
height: {some value} !important;
}
但这也不起作用。为什么?
最佳答案
问题是您的html中有内联样式,这些样式将宽度设置为1100px导致滚动条:
<div class="nivoSlider" id="vt_nivo_slider33" style="position: relative; width: 1106px; height: 768px; background: url("/landmark/images/bg/1.jpg") no-repeat scroll 0% 0% transparent;">
和这里:
<div class="nivo-slice" style="left: 0px; width: 1106px; height: 100%; opacity: 1; background: url("/landmark/images/bg/2.jpg") no-repeat scroll 0px 0% transparent;"></div>
如果您删除该内联宽度或对其进行了更改,则不会有滚动条,请参见演示
http://jsfiddle.net/fGC5u/
关于html - 通过选择ID选择器来指定特定的宽度和高度,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/17637093/